Definitions:

Distal Parenting

A parenting style that involves more remote or indirect methods of interaction, such as digital communication, as opposed to direct, physical, and daily care.

Proximal Parenting

A caregiving strategy that involves close physical proximity to the child, with a lot of physical touch and interaction.

Cognitive Theorists

Scholars and researchers who study how people understand, diagnose, and solve problems, emphasizing the role of mental processes.

Values

Fundamental beliefs or ideals that guide an individual's actions, decisions, and understanding of what is important in life.
